jd1 2 Posted August 17, 2005 Report Share Posted August 17, 2005 I love my S20! The manual had the settings on the gas plug backwards so I was having jams with the standard ammo on my first range trip but the magnum shells were working fine. I conferred with the saiga forums guru's and take the plug out and see that the 1 is for magnum and 2 is for standard. Buy more ammo, go shooting. This thing will shoot as fast as you can pull the trigger. Mine likes the Remington Game Load and Hi-velocity game loads, the green and tan box 8 and 7 1/2 cheap stuff, lo-brass on the 2 setting. It DOES NOT like the cheap Winchester white box with the red stripe. With the Winchester it would shoot the one in the chamber, extract the shell, not eject it, and feed one from the mag into the chamber. I would be left with a live one in the chamber and the fired one still held by the extractor. Other times it might fire the last 3 in the mag without a hitch but usually every mag of this stuff had problems. I picked up a box of the Winchester AA black box and it fires fine on the magnum setting. It shot like a scalded dog with the AA shells. It shot fine with Winchester black box 3" turkey loads I picked up on clearance. The next time I have time at the range I will work more with the 2 3/4" ammo in the 3" mags with the followers reversed. It was hit or miss the times I've tried it so far. Other than mg's and smg's I've fired, this has to be my favorite weapon. For the concerned, every time I've fired it, it has been in a safe and/or approved area, and I didn't even try to bump fire it. I've not patterned it yet or shot buck or slugs through it, just breaking it in and seeing what settings were needed for which loads. I've not fired any Federal through it yet.
